Synopsis "Orris and Timble: Lost and Found"

Every friendship faces challenges. Orris and Timble are back in a poignant and evocatively illustrated tale of trust from a two-time Newbery Medalist. Orris the rat and Timble the owl are unlikely friends. Each night, Timble visits Orris in the barn and listens to his stories. But Timble is growing up, and one evening when the owl doesn't appear as usual Orris wonders if Timble has forgotten him. Is their friendship over? Or could it be that Timble has a tale of his own to share? Illustrated with wistful tenderness, the second title in a projected trilogy to feature this charmingly offbeat pair masterfully explores the stories we tell ourselves, the stories we tell each other, and the binding magic of friendship.
Kate DiCamillo
  (Author)
View Author's Page
Katrina Elizabeth DiCamillo is an American writer, known for her children's novels that often involve animals. She is one of the six people who have won multiple Newbery Medals, awards received for her novels The Tale of Despereaux and Flora & Ulysses.
